Learn more about Sisaket

The ancient Khmer ruins of Wat Sa Kamphaeng Yai offer a less-crowded alternative to Angkor, with impressive stone carvings and Buddha statues. Explore the vibrant night market near the clock tower for local silk products and authentic Isan dishes like 'moo yang' and spicy papaya salad.

Best time to go to Sisaket

The best time to visit Sisaket can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Sisaket falls in April, when vis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Sisaket falls in December, visitor numbers are average and weather is sunny with no rain.

The nearest major airports for your trip to Sisaket

Getting to Sisaket is convenient with its nearby airports. ROI Et Airport (ROI) is located 125.5km away, with hotels like M Grand Hotel Roiet and Rueanrimnam Hotel, both 14.5km from the airport, offering airport transportation for a fee. Ubon Ratchathani International Airport (UBP) is closer at 59.5km, featuring hotels such as Baan Suan Khunta Golf Resort, just 8.0km away, providing free airport transportation. Sunee Grand Hotel, 3.2km from UBP, also offers shuttle services. Buri Ram Airport (BFV), situated 117.5km away, has options like Raveekan Resort, 17.7km from the airport. These accommodations make accessing Sisaket easy for visitors.

What's the seasonal weather in Sisaket?
The hottest months are usually April and March, with an average temperature of 29°C, while the coldest months are January and December, with an average of 25°C. The rainiest months in Sisaket are September, July, August and June, with each month seeing an average of 325 mm of rainfall.
